The problem asks if it is possible to arrange six regiments consisting of six officers each of different ranks in a 6x6 square so that no rank or regiment will be repeated in any row or column. The 36 officers problem is a puzzle proposed by Swiss mathemacian Leonhard Euler in 1782.
